Princess requires guests are 21 in order to drink alcohol unless the sailing is between Australia, New Zealand, or Singapore, in which case the age requirement is 18. For sailings between ports in Japan guests must be 20 to consume alcohol, in compliance with local law. Most countries in the Caribbean have drinking ages between 16 and 18. Royal Caribbean follows suit with Carnival and sets the legal drinking age on North American Royal Caribbean sailings to also be 21 years old.

Carnival Guests must be 21 years of age or older to be served alcohol onboard. It’s important to note that Carnival Cruise Line reserves the right to request identification from any passenger before purchasing alcohol. The cruise line staff refuse to sell alcohol to anyone who cannot provide proper identification or appears to be under the influence.
